FCA Ambassador Program

FCA Ambassadors promote awareness about our organization and its programs to their
respective schools, universities, and communities.


Founded in 1884, Family and Children’s Association is an IRS recognized 501(c)(3) with
a mission to protect and strengthen Long Island’s most vulnerable children, families,
seniors, and communities.


Our Ambassador program empowers children, teens, and young adults to become
pivotal role models to their peers and offer volunteer opportunities to get involved and
help their communities.

FCA Ambassador's Promote:

  • Advocacy
  • Program Awareness
  • Fundraising
  • Peer-to-Peer
  • Mentorship

 

All FCA Ambassadors receive a FCA toolkit that includes:

  • An FCA awareness video presentation
  • Classroom/campus/community handouts
  • An optional, personalized, peer-to-peer fundraising page
  • An official FCA letter of appointment as an FCA Ambassador
  • Name listed on the FCA website as an FCA Ambassador
